Fans of the Netflix series will be able to read the new comic book focused on the character Erica, an ambitious, bossy and brilliant ten-year-old
Directly from the inverted world, Editora Panini, leader in the publishing segment, is bringing something new to Stranger Things lovers: a new comic about the character Érica! While waiting for the release of the fourth season of the series, fans will be able to delve even deeper into this supernatural universe.

The town of Hawkins has been plagued by strange events for years and the book tells the story of the recent destruction of Starcourt Mall, in which Erica lost her favorite hangout and her free lifetime ice cream deal at Scoops-Ahoy. To make matters worse, her brother is too busy for her and her mother won’t let her play roleplaying games anymore. This is the story of an ambitious, bossy, and brilliant ten-year-old dealing with boredom and the complexities of maintaining friendships in difficult times.

It is worth remembering that the first part of the 4th season of Stranger Things is scheduled for release on May 27 this year. The second wave of episodes will be available to the public on June 1.
The official synopsis for the first part of the fourth season reads: “Six months have passed since the Battle of Starcourt, which left a trail of terror and destruction in Hawkins. As they continue to deal with the aftermath, the group of friends part ways for the first time — and navigating the complexities of school doesn’t make things any easier.
